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75673 501 68
9822096334 39064780 92
9822096334 39064780 92
339896386 412735285 87
All about undefined
Interested in learning more?
9822096334 39064780 92
339896386 412735285 87
See more
1683529805 69544821
4526506150 1810953 32060
See more
67779 90 2231225
750910 707 8968399109 75 3167
See more